A High Cube container is 9’6” tall instead of the standard 8’6”, providing an extra foot of interior height for additional storage capacity.

A nearly new container that has made only one international trip. It has minimal wear and offers the best appearance and longevity.
Cargo Worthy containers are structurally sound and suitable for international shipping.
WWT containers are guaranteed to keep out wind and water, making them excellent for storage, though they may show cosmetic wear.
An As-Is container is sold without repairs. It may have rust, dents, or floor damage and is recommended for buyers seeking the lowest-cost option.

Containers are delivered using a tilt-bed trailer, allowing the container to slide safely into place.
Typically:
- 100–120 feet of straight clearance
- 12–14 feet of width
- 14–16 feet of overhead clearance
We’ll discuss your site beforehand to help determine if delivery is feasible.

Minor surface rust is common on used containers and generally does not affect structural integrity. Heavy flaking or structural rust should be evaluated carefully.
